@ -3,10 +3,11 @@ Tenant-isolation helpers for managed file/batch/vector-store resources.
Returns a Prisma filter and an ownership check that scope managed resources
to the caller's identity: proxy admins see everything, user-keyed callers
see records they created, and service-account keys (no user_id) fall back
to the resource's owning team. Callers with no admin role and no
identifying ids are denied so an empty user_id can never select an
unscoped query.
see records they created, service-account keys (no user_id) fall back to
the resource's owning team, and keys with neither a user_id nor a team_id
fall back to their own hashed token so they can still reach the resources
they created. Callers with no admin role and no identifying ids at all
are denied so an empty user_id can never select an unscoped query.
"""
from typing import Any, Final
@ -19,6 +20,32 @@ from litellm.proxy._types import (
)
def resolve_resource_owner_id(
user_api_key_dict: UserAPIKeyAuth,
) -> str | None:
"""Return the identity to stamp on (and match against) a managed
resource's ``created_by``.
A key with neither a user_id nor a team_id would otherwise stamp
``created_by=None`` and be locked out of its own resources, so it owns
them under its hashed token instead, using the ``key:`` scope prefix
already used by ``proxy/common_utils/resource_ownership.py``. ``None``
means the caller has no usable identity of its own and must fall back
to team scoping, or be denied.
"""
if user_api_key_dict.user_id is not None:
return user_api_key_dict.user_id
if user_api_key_dict.team_id is not None:
return None
token: Final = user_api_key_dict.token or user_api_key_dict.api_key
if token:
return f"key:{token}"
return None
